Output faa6324db6da7ab0404483041ff2519fc0ad0e965a96f786d9205d2cb7593198:1

value
418461650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6308357e72fee5a2ed02c6bf96c0d880ed50744f OP_EQUAL
address
3AieeuMp3mmoP3PNtqinsdqNzxNYM8tqxk
transaction
faa6324db6da7ab0404483041ff2519fc0ad0e965a96f786d9205d2cb7593198